15 Proven Strategies for Consistent Fitness Success

Sustaining Consistent Engagement in a Fitness Regimen: A Multifaceted Approach

The cultivation and maintenance of a consistent fitness regimen presents a significant challenge for many individuals. Competing demands and time constraints often lead to a prioritization that relegates physical activity. However, consistent engagement in exercise is paramount for long-term physical and mental well-being. This discourse will explore fifteen strategic approaches designed to facilitate adherence to a fitness program, thus maximizing individual achievement of fitness objectives.

1. Establishing Attainable Fitness Objectives: The initial step involves defining spec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ART) goals. This process leverages goal-setting theory, aligning personal aspirations with realistic expectations. For instance, instead of a vague goal like “get in shape,” a SMART goal could be “lose one pound per week for three months through a combination of diet and exercise.” This clarity enhances motivation and provides tangible benchmarks for progress evaluation.

2. Strategic Temporal Allocation: Scheduling workouts resembles scheduling any critical appointment. Integrating exercise into a daily or weekly schedule, treating it as a non-negotiable commitment, is crucial. The Theory of Planned Behavior posits that perceived behavioral control significantly influences behavior; therefore, scheduling enhances control and increases likelihood of adherence.

3. Harnessing Social Accountability: The utilization of an accountability partner provides external reinforcement. This strategy, rooted in social cognitive theory, leverages the power of social influence and support. Sharing goals and progress with a trusted individual can significantly increase motivation and consistency. Regular check-ins and shared successes enhance the efficacy of this approach.

4. Gradual Progression: The principle of progressive overload, a cornerstone of exercise physiology, suggests starting with manageable intensity and gradually increasing the challenge. This minimizes the risk of injury and burnout, particularly for beginners or those returning to fitness after a period of inactivity. Small, incremental gains foster a sense of accomplishment and build sustainable momentum.

5. Diversification of Physical Activities: To prevent monotony and maintain engagement, integrating a variety of exercise modalities is essential. Incorporating cardiovascular training, strength training, and flexibility exercises—a holistic approach—minimizes boredom and maximizes overall fitness benefits. This approach aligns with the principles of stimulus variation in training programs.

6. Objective Progress Monitoring: Regularly tracking workout data, including repetitions, sets, weight lifted, and duration, provides valuable feedback and enhances motivation. This data-driven approach allows for objective assessment of progress, reinforcing positive behavior and facilitating necessary adjustments to the fitness regimen. This is a key aspect of behavior modification techniques.

7. Intrinsic Motivational Factors: Selecting activities that genuinely align with individual interests and preferences is crucial for long-term adherence. This approach focuses on intrinsic motivation—enjoyment of the activity itself—rather than relying solely on external rewards. Activities that provide personal satisfaction are more likely to be sustained over time.

8. Reward System Implementation: Establishing a system of rewards for meeting milestones reinforces positive behavior. This positive reinforcement strategy, grounded in operant conditioning, incentivizes consistent effort. Rewards, however, should be aligned with healthy lifestyle choices and should not undermine progress.

9. Proactive Obstacle Management: Anticipating potential barriers to consistent exercise—illness, travel, time constraints—and proactively developing contingency plans is essential. This proactive approach minimizes disruptions and maintains momentum, thereby demonstrating self-efficacy—a belief in one’s ability to succeed.

10. Collaborative Fitness: Participating in group fitness activities or exercising with a partner fosters social support and shared motivation. The collective effort enhances accountability and the enjoyment of the process. This collaborative approach leverages the principles of social facilitation and group dynamics.

11. Expert Guidance: Consulting a certified fitness professional provides personalized guidance, ensuring safe and effective exercise practices. A fitness professional can create tailored programs that align with individual goals, limitations, and needs, mitigating potential risks and optimizing results.

12. Technological Integration: Utilizing fitness tracking apps and wearable technology can enhance adherence by providing real-time feedback, data visualization, and personalized recommendations. This approach leverages technology to optimize efficiency and personalization in fitness training.

13. Habit Formation: Consistent exercise becomes easier when integrated into daily routines. This strategy leverages the power of habit formation, where repeated actions become automatic behaviors. Regularity and consistency are key to developing sustainable exercise habits.

14. Prioritizing Recovery: Adequate rest and recovery are essential components of a successful fitness regimen. Allowing the body sufficient time for repair and rejuvenation prevents injury and burnout. Strategic rest days and proper sleep are vital for optimizing progress and avoiding plateaus.

15. Recognition of Non-Scale Victories: Focusing solely on weight loss can be detrimental. Celebrating improvements in energy levels, strength, stamina, mood, and sleep quality fosters a positive mindset and enhances long-term commitment. Acknowledging these non-scale victories broadens the definition of fitness success.

Understanding Testosterone and Men’s Health: Separating Fact from Fiction

Navigating the complexities of men’s health often involves deciphering fact from fiction, particularly when it comes to testosterone. As a health expert specializing in men’s well-being, I aim to clarify the common misconceptions surrounding this crucial hormone and its impact on overall health. Testosterone plays a vital role in various aspects of a man’s life, from physical development and sexual function to cognitive performance and mood regulation. Let’s explore the truth behind some prevalent myths.

Debunking Common Myths About Testosterone

Myth 1: Testosterone’s sole function is muscle growth. While testosterone is undeniably essential for muscle development, its influence extends far beyond this. It significantly impacts bone density, red blood cell production, cognitive function, and mood regulation, contributing to overall well-being.

Myth 2: Testosterone therapy is a universal solution for men’s health problems. Testosterone therapy can be highly beneficial for men with clinically diagnosed low testosterone levels (hypogonadism). However, it’s not a panacea. A thorough medical evaluation and consultation with a qualified healthcare professional are crucial before considering this therapy, ensuring it’s appropriate and safe for your individual circumstances.

Myth 3: High testosterone levels inevitably lead to aggression. While testosterone does influence behavior, it’s inaccurate to equate high levels with automatic aggression. Aggressive behavior is multifaceted, stemming from a complex interplay of genetic predisposition, environmental factors, and individual personality traits.

Myth 4: Over-the-counter testosterone supplements are safe and effective. Many readily available testosterone supplements lack the stringent regulation of prescription medications. Consulting a healthcare professional is paramount before using any testosterone-boosting supplements to ensure both safety and efficacy, avoiding potential harm and ensuring the supplement aligns with your health needs.

Myth 5: Aging inevitably causes significant testosterone decline. While a natural decrease in testosterone levels can occur with age, this isn’t a universal experience. Lifestyle factors such as diet, regular exercise, and maintaining overall health play a crucial role in influencing testosterone levels throughout a man’s life. Maintaining a healthy lifestyle can significantly mitigate age-related decline.

Myth 6: Testosterone replacement therapy causes permanent infertility. Testosterone replacement therapy may temporarily suppress sperm production. However, this is typically reversible upon discontinuation of therapy. Alternative methods, such as sperm freezing, can also be explored to preserve fertility if necessary.

Myth 7: Testosterone therapy directly causes prostate cancer. Current scientific evidence does not establish a direct causal link between testosterone therapy and an increased risk of prostate cancer. Nevertheless, regular prostate screenings remain crucial, allowing for early detection and treatment of any potential issues. Open communication with your healthcare provider is key.

Myth 8: Erectile dysfunction is solely caused by low testosterone. Low testosterone can contribute to erectile dysfunction, but it’s rarely the only factor. Vascular problems, psychological factors, and overall health significantly influence erectile function. A comprehensive assessment is needed to determine the underlying causes and develop an effective treatment plan.

Myth 9: Testosterone is only relevant for men’s sexual health. The impact of testosterone extends far beyond sexual health. It plays a pivotal role in cardiovascular health, bone density, cognitive function, mood regulation, and energy levels. Optimal testosterone levels are essential for overall well-being and quality of life.

Myth 10: Testosterone therapy instantly fixes low energy levels. While testosterone therapy might enhance energy in men with clinically low levels, it’s not a replacement for a healthy lifestyle. Prioritizing sufficient sleep, regular physical activity, and a balanced diet is crucial for sustained energy levels.

Myth 11: At-home testosterone testing kits offer accurate results. Home testing kits can provide a general indication of testosterone levels, but their accuracy falls short of laboratory testing. For precise assessment and appropriate medical guidance, consulting a healthcare professional and undergoing proper laboratory testing is recommended.

Myth 12: Testosterone therapy directly causes hair loss. Testosterone therapy does not directly cause baldness. Hair loss primarily results from genetics and hormonal factors, specifically the conversion of testosterone to dihydrotestosterone (DHT). However, individual responses to testosterone therapy can vary.

Myth 13: Natural methods are ineffective in boosting testosterone. While natural methods may not produce the same dramatic results as testosterone replacement therapy, they contribute to optimizing testosterone levels. Regular exercise, a balanced diet, stress management techniques, and quality sleep are all beneficial.

Myth 14: Lifestyle changes cannot significantly impact testosterone levels. Lifestyle modifications can substantially influence testosterone levels. Weight management, regular exercise, stress reduction, and ensuring adequate sleep are all impactful strategies for naturally optimizing testosterone production.

Myth 15: Testosterone is only relevant for older men. Testosterone is vital throughout a man’s life, impacting physical and mental well-being at all ages. Maintaining optimal levels contributes to overall health and quality of life regardless of age.

Understanding the facts surrounding testosterone is key to making informed decisions about your health. This information should not be considered medical advice; always consult a qualified healthcare professional for personalized guidance and treatment options.

  1. What is a menstrual cycle? 🔄
    The menstrual cycle is the regular natural change that occurs in the female reproductive system. It typically lasts around 28 days, but can vary from person to person.

  2. Understanding the phases of your cycle 🌙
    The menstrual cycle consists of four main phases: menstruation, follicular phase, ovulation, and luteal phase. Each phase plays a crucial role in the overall cycle.

  3. Menstruation: the shedding of the uterine lining 🩸
    During menstruation, the uterus sheds its lining, resulting in vaginal bleeding. This phase generally lasts for 3-7 days, and it marks the beginning of a new cycle.

  4. Follicular phase: preparing for ovulation 🌱
    The follicular phase begins right after menstruation. During this time, the body prepares for ovulation by developing follicles in the ovaries.

  5. Ovulation: the release of an egg 🥚
    Ovulation is the release of a mature egg from the ovaries, which then travels down the fallopian tube and can be fertilized by sperm. This is the time in your cycle when you are most fertile.

  6. Luteal phase: waiting for pregnancy 🤞
    The luteal phase occurs after ovulation. If the egg is not fertilized, the uterine lining begins to break down in preparation for menstruation. If fertilization does occur, this phase provides a safe environment for the fertilized egg to implant in the uterus.

Optimizing Immune Function Through Nutritional Strategies

Maintaining robust immune system functionality is critical for overall health and well-being. A foundational element of immune competence is the consumption of a diet rich in essential nutrients. This approach, by supplying the body with vital v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ants, significantly enhances its capacity to combat pathogens and maintain homeostasis. This article systematically explores fifteen key dietary strategies to fortify immune response and resilience.

1. Optimizing Micronutrient Intake: The Role of Vitamins and Minerals: Essential micronutrients play a pivotal role in immune cell development and function. Vitamin C, a potent antioxidant, and zinc, a crucial cofactor in numerous enzymatic processes, are particularly vital. Foods rich in Vitamin C (citrus fruits, berries, cruciferous vegetables) and zinc (legumes, nuts, seeds) should form a core component of a healthful diet. The synergistic effects of these micronutrients contribute to enhanced immune cell activity and reduced oxidative stress.

2. Cultivating a Thriving Gut Microbiome: The Importance of Probiotics: The gastrointestinal tract harbors a complex ecosystem of microorganisms that significantly influence immune regulation. Probiotics, beneficial bacteria, contribute to gut microbiota homeostasis and modulate immune responses. Consumption of fermented foods (yogurt, kefir, sauerkraut) introduces beneficial bacteria, promoting a balanced gut environment and enhancing immune cell communication.

3. Harnessing Phytochemicals for Enhanced Immune Function: The Role of Plant-Based Foods: Leafy green vegetables, such as spinach, kale, and collard greens, are exceptionally rich in vitamins, minerals (including folate and magnesium), and phytonutrients with potent antioxidant and anti-inflammatory properties. These compounds combat oxidative stress, a major contributor to immune system dysregulation. Moreover, their high fiber content supports gut health, indirectly bolstering immune function.

4. Utilizing Anti-inflammatory Agents: Turmeric and Garlic: Chronic inflammation can impair immune function. Turmeric, containing the bioactive compound curcumin, and garlic, containing allicin, possess potent anti-inflammatory properties. Regular dietary inclusion of these spices can mitigate inflammation and improve immune cell activity. This aligns with the concept of the hormetic effect where low-level stressors enhance adaptive cellular responses.

5. Ensuring Adequate Vitamin D Status: Vitamin D plays a multifaceted role in immune regulation, influencing both innate and adaptive immune responses. Sufficient vitamin D levels are associated with improved immune cell function and reduced susceptibility to infections. Fatty fish, egg yolks, and fortified foods are excellent sources, although sunlight exposure is also critical for endogenous vitamin D synthesis.

6. Hydration and Detoxification: Maintaining Homeostasis: Adequate hydration is paramount for maintaining bodily homeostasis. Water facilitates efficient nutrient transport, toxin removal, and optimal cellular function. Dehydration can compromise immune cell activity and impair overall immune response.

7. Prioritizing Sleep Hygiene: Restorative Processes and Immune Regulation: Sleep deprivation negatively impacts immune function. During sleep, the body undergoes crucial restorative processes, including immune cell regeneration and cytokine production. Prioritizing adequate sleep (7-9 hours per night) allows the immune system to operate optimally.

8. Stress Management Techniques: Mitigating Immunosuppression: Chronic stress is a potent immunosuppressant. Stress management techniques, including mindfulness practices, regular physical activity, and social support, are crucial for maintaining immune resilience. These methods help regulate the h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enal (HPA) axis, reducing the negative impacts of cortisol on immune cell function.

9. Dietary Diversity: A Multifaceted Approach to Nutritional Intake: A varied diet, rich in diverse fruits and vegetables, provides a broad spectrum of v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ants. The principle of dietary diversification ensures adequate intake of essential nutrients across various food groups, optimizing immune function.

10. Adequate Protein Intake: Building Blocks for Immune Cell Production: Protein provides the essential amino acids necessary for the synthesis of antibodies and immune cells. Adequate protein intake, derived from lean sources (poultry, fish, legumes, tofu), is vital for maintaining optimal immune function.

11. Minimizing Added Sugar Intake: Reducing Immunosuppression: Excessive sugar consumption is linked to impaired immune responses. Minimizing added sugars and opting for natural sweeteners (fruits) reduces the negative effects of inflammation and supports immune cell function.

12. Physical Activity: Enhancing Immune Cell Activity and Circulation: Regular physical activity stimulates immune cell circulation and production, strengthening the overall immune response. Moderate-intensity exercise (30 minutes most days of the week) is particularly beneficial. The effects align with the principles of exercise physiology and stress hormesis.

13. Dietary Consistency and Long-Term Strategies: Sustainable Lifestyle Changes: Building a diet rich in immune-boosting foods requires a consistent, long-term approach. Sustainable lifestyle changes, rather than short-term dietary restrictions, are key to sustained immune support.

14. Understanding Individual Nutritional Needs: Personalized Dietary Approaches: Nutritional requirements vary among individuals based on age, activity levels, genetics, and other factors. Personalized dietary plans, developed with the assistance of a registered dietitian or healthcare professional, can optimize immune function and address specific nutritional needs.

15. Monitoring and Adjustment: A Dynamic Approach to Nutritional Well-being: Regular health checkups, along with self-monitoring of energy levels and overall well-being, are important for tracking the effectiveness of nutritional strategies. Adjustments to dietary intake and lifestyle practices may be needed based on individual responses and health status.

Habit-Based Decision Making: Optimizing Choices for Personal Growth and Well-being

This article explores the profound influence of habit-based decision-making on personal growth and well-being. We will analyze how understanding, modifying, and leveraging habitual behaviors can lead to choices that are congruent with individual goals and values. Key concepts include habit formation (the automatization of behaviors through repetition), self-regulation (the capacity for self-control and impulse management), and value alignment (the congruence between actions and personal beliefs). This exploration will utilize established behavioral models, including the Goal-Setting Theory, the Transtheoretical Model of Change (Stages of Change), and Social Cognitive Theory.

  1. Establishing Baseline Behavior: A Foundation for Change: The initial phase mirrors the precontemplation and contemplation stages of the Transtheoretical Model. It necessitates a thorough assessment of existing habitual behaviors—both beneficial and detrimental—through rigorous self-monitoring techniques. This could involve journaling, utilizing self-tracking applications, or employing wearable technology to meticulously record daily routines. For example, documenting daily activities for two weeks can reveal ingrained patterns and automaticity in decisions, such as habitual procrastination or unconscious snacking. This data forms the foundation for subsequent analysis and intervention strategies.
  2. Habitual Behavior Analysis: Aligning Actions with Aspirations: A critical step involves evaluating the alignment of identified habits with personal goals and values. This requires clearly articulating one’s core values (e.g., health, financial security, social contribution) and long-term objectives. Employing the Goal-Setting Theory, one assesses whether established habits facilitate or impede progress towards these goals. For instance, a habit of excessive television viewing might conflict with the goal of improved physical fitness and enhanced productivity. This analysis informs the selection of habits requiring modification or reinforcement.
  3. Strategic Habit Modification: Leveraging Behavioral Change Models: Modifying deeply ingrained habits demands a structured approach guided by established behavioral change models. The Transtheoretical Model offers a framework for comprehending the stages of change (precontemplation, contemplation, preparation, action, maintenance). Implementing specific techniques is crucial: habit stacking (integrating a new habit into an established routine), prompting (utilizing reminders and cues), and reinforcement systems (rewarding desired behaviors) are effective strategies. For example, linking a post-dinner walk with an established habit like brushing teeth facilitates the introduction of regular exercise. Similarly, rewarding oneself after a week of consistent healthy eating strengthens the desired behavior through positive reinforcement principles.
  4. Cultivating Positive Habits: A Gradual and Sustainable Approach: Building positive habits necessitates a gradual, sustainable approach. Setting SMART goals (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, Time-bound) provides a structured pathway for habit formation. Initiating with small, achievable steps prevents feelings of overwhelm and fosters a sense of accomplishment, a core principle of self-efficacy within Social Cognitive Theory. For example, instead of aiming for an hour of daily exercise, starting with fifteen minutes is a more realistic and sustainable goal. Consistent incremental progress builds momentum, reinforcing desired behavior.
  5. Enhancing Self-Regulation and Mindfulness: Cultivating Conscious Choices: Self-regulation is pivotal in successful habit modification. Mindfulness practices, such as meditation and self-reflection, enhance self-awareness, enabling proactive responses to triggers and temptations. By cultivating mindfulness, individuals become more attuned to their emotional states and behavioral patterns, facilitating conscious decision-making instead of relying solely on automatic responses. For example, pausing before automatically reaching for unhealthy snacks and consciously reflecting on the potential consequences strengthens self-control.
  6. Harnessing Social Support and Accountability: The Power of Collective Effort: Modifying behavior is often challenging. Seeking support from friends, family, or support groups enhances accountability and motivation. Sharing progress and challenges fosters commitment and provides encouragement during setbacks. This aligns with the social support component of Social Cognitive Theory, underscoring the significant impact of observational learning and social modeling on behavioral change.
  7. Embracing Setbacks and Fostering Self-Compassion: A Growth Mindset for Change: Setbacks are inevitable. Viewing these as opportunities for learning and adjustment rather than failures is paramount. Self-compassion—treating oneself with kindness and understanding during lapses—promotes resilience and prevents discouragement. A self-compassionate approach avoids negative self-judgment and maintains motivation.
  8. Continuous Monitoring and Adaptive Strategies: Refining the Process: Regular monitoring of progress—through habit trackers, journals, or other methods—provides invaluable insights. This data enables the identification of recurring patterns, persistent challenges, and areas requiring improvement. Adapting strategies based on this feedback ensures the effectiveness and relevance of chosen methods. For example, if a reward system proves ineffective, adjusting the type or frequency of rewards can improve adherence.
